 Project Planning Engineer

Job Description

Role & responsibilities


Project Planning & Scheduling

  • Develop, implement, and maintain detailed Level 1 to Level 5 schedules using Primavera P6 (or equivalent software).
  • Integrate engineering, procurement, construction, commissioning, and start-up activities into a unified project plan.
  • Ensure planning aligns with project execution strategies and contractual requirements.
  • Establish baseline schedules and manage change control to track progress and deviations.

2. Oil & Gas Project Lifecycle Expertise

  • Apply comprehensive knowledge of upstream, midstream, and downstream project phases.
  • Plan and track activities across Conceptual, FEED, EPC, and Operations/Commissioning stages.
  • Understand phase-specific deliverables (e.g., PFDs, P&IDs, vendor data, MTOs, fabrication milestones, hook-up schedules, etc.).
  • Incorporate critical oil & gas activities such as wellhead installations, pipeline tie-ins, refinery units, and offshore platform work scopes into planning.

3. Progress Measurement & Reporting

  • Develop and manage progress measurement systems (physical and earned value-based).
  • Monitor key milestones, KPIs, and performance indices (SPI, CPI).
  • Provide periodic schedule updates and detailed variance analyses to stakeholders.
  • Produce executive dashboards, progress curves, and forecasts.

4. Integration with Project Controls

  • Work closely with Cost Control, Risk, and Engineering teams to ensure schedule alignment with budgets, forecasts, and risk mitigation plans.
  • Interface with contractors and vendors to collect and validate schedule data.
  • Support change management and claims analysis with schedule impact assessments.

5. Risk & Opportunity Management

  • Identify schedule risks and opportunities, perform schedule risk analysis (e.g., using Monte Carlo simulations).
  • Recommend corrective and preventive actions to minimize delays and cost overruns.

6. Leadership & Mentoring

  • Lead planning teams on large-scale projects or multiple work fronts.
  • Coach junior planners and ensure consistent application of planning standards and best practices.
  • Coordinate with multidisciplinary teams across global locations and time zones.
